Understanding the Benefits of Bulk Buying:
The allure of bulk buying lies in its potential to deliver substantial cost savings. By purchasing larger quantities of goods, consumers often benefit from discounted prices per unit. This price reduction is a direct result of economies of scale, where manufacturers and retailers can lower their production and distribution costs when dealing with larger orders. Furthermore, bulk buying reduces the frequency of shopping trips, saving time and fuel costs. This aspect is particularly beneficial for busy individuals or families with limited time for errands.

Navigating the Challenges of Bulk Buying:
Despite its numerous benefits, bulk buying is not without its challenges. The most significant obstacle is the need for sufficient storage space. Large quantities of goods require dedicated storage areas, which may not be readily available in smaller homes or apartments. Additionally, bulk buying carries the risk of product spoilage, especially for perishable items like fresh produce or certain food items. Carefully considering the shelf life of products and implementing effective storage strategies is crucial to prevent waste.
Strategic Considerations for Successful Bulk Buying:
To maximize the benefits of bulk buying while mitigating potential drawbacks, it is essential to approach this practice strategically. The following considerations can guide individuals in making informed decisions:
- Identify Essential Items: Focus on purchasing items that are frequently used and have a relatively long shelf life. This ensures that the bulk purchase is worthwhile and avoids the risk of waste.
- Assess Storage Capacity: Carefully evaluate the available storage space before making large purchases. Consider utilizing space-saving storage solutions such as vertical shelves, under-bed storage, or vacuum-sealed bags.
- Prioritize Shelf Life: Choose products with a longer shelf life to minimize the risk of spoilage. Pay attention to expiration dates and rotate stock to ensure that older items are consumed first.
- Consider Product Quality: While bulk buying often offers lower prices, it is crucial to ensure that the quality of the products meets your standards. Compare brands and read reviews before making large purchases.
- Plan for Usage: Before purchasing large quantities, estimate how much of a particular item you will use within a reasonable timeframe. This helps avoid overbuying and ensures that the purchase is justifiable.
Frequently Asked Questions about Bulk Buying:
1. Is bulk buying always cheaper?
While bulk buying often offers lower prices per unit, it is not always the most cost-effective option. Consider the actual usage rate and shelf life of the product. If you are unlikely to use the entire quantity before it expires, you might be better off purchasing smaller quantities at a higher price per unit.
2. How can I avoid product spoilage?
Implementing proper storage techniques is crucial to prevent spoilage. Use airtight containers, store items in cool, dry places, and rotate stock to ensure that older items are used first. For perishable items, consider freezing or canning to extend their shelf life.
3. What are some good items to buy in bulk?
Staple items like toilet paper, paper towels, cleaning supplies, pantry staples (rice, beans, pasta), and non-perishable food items are generally good candidates for bulk buying.
4. How can I manage storage space for bulk purchases?
Utilize vertical shelves, under-bed storage, or vacuum-sealed bags to maximize storage space. Consider rotating stock regularly to ensure that older items are used first.
5. What are some tips for finding the best deals on bulk purchases?
Look for sales and promotions, especially during seasonal events or holiday periods. Consider joining warehouse clubs or online retailers that offer bulk discounts.
